24 Volt Battery Lithium

We find an impressively engineered power source when delving into the specifics of the 24 Volt Battery Lithium. The basis of their function lies in lithium-ion technology, a remarkable breakthrough in the energy industry. These batteries move lithium ions from the negative electrode to the positive electrode during discharge and back when charging. This process results in a high energy density and greater power output. The 24V specification means these batteries operate at a higher voltage than many traditional batteries, providing robust power required by various high-demand applications. Beyond this, the composition of these batteries allows them to maintain their capacity over time, unlike other batteries, which can experience decreased capacity with each charge cycle. This inherent stability contributes to their extended lifespan and superior performance. Understanding the Maintenance of 24V Lithium Batteries

One of the key features of 24V lithium batteries is their minimal upkeep requirements. They are designed to deliver optimal performance with limited regular maintenance. While they don’t necessitate routine servicing, there are measures users can take to extend their useful life. For instance, users can ensure they are clean and dust-free as accumulated debris can impede their operation. Also, avoiding complete discharge before recharging them can greatly help extend their lifespan. Keeping the batteries in a temperate environment helps prevent damage caused by excessive heat or cold.

Additionally, while these batteries boast quick charging capabilities, avoiding overcharging them is advisable to maintain longevity. With moderate temperature conditions and mindful charging habits, these batteries can deliver superior performance for extended periods.

Moreover, regular inspection of the battery’s physical condition and performance indicators can detect early signs of potential issues, further ensuring longevity and reliable performance. These routine checks could include monitoring any unusual drops in capacity or unexpected power loss. While storage guidelines may vary for different brands, as a rule of thumb, it is always safer to store 24V lithium batteries at a 50-60% charge level if they are not to be used for a considerable period. Furthermore, ensure they are kept in dry, non-humid storage conditions to prevent any corrosion or leakage. Addressing these issues proactively not only enhances the efficiency of the battery but also ensures its safe operation.

FAQs

1. Is it possible to substitute my traditional battery with a 24-v Lithium Battery?

Yes, you can make this substitution. However, you must verify the compatibility of your device or system with the 24-v Lithium Battery.

2. What’s the typical lifespan of these batteries?

Generally, with proper use and care, a 24-v Lithium Battery can last between 5 and 10 years.

3. Are these batteries safe to use?

Absolutely, they come with protective circuits designed to prevent risks such as overcharging, overheating, and short-circuits.
